When you first sign up for Medicare, and during certain times of the year, you can
choose how you get your Medicare coverage. There are 2 main ways to get Medicare:
Original Medicare
* Medicare Advantage is a
Medicare-approved plan from a
private company that oers an
alternative to Original Medicare for
your health and drug coverage. These
" bundled " plans include Part A,
Part B, and usually Part D.
* In many cases, you may need to get
approval from your plan before it
covers certain drugs or services.
* Plans may have lower out-of-pocket
costs than Original Medicare.
n Original Medicare includes Medicare
Part A (Hospital Insurance) and
Part B (Medical Insurance).
